Fidelity International Value Factor ETF (NYSEARCA:FIVA – Get Free Report) was the recipient of a significant growth in short interest in December. As of December 31st, there was short interest totaling 267,091 shares, a growth of 463.7% from the December 15th total of 47,380 shares.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 124,479 shares, the short-interest ratio is presently 2.1 days. Approximately 2.5% of the shares of the company are short sold. Fidelity International Value Factor ETF Company Profile
The Fidelity International Value Factor ETF (FIVA) is an exchange-traded fund that is based on the Fidelity International Value Factor index. The fund tracks a multi-factor index of large- and mid-cap value stocks from developed markets, ex-US. FIVA was launched on Jan 16, 2018 and is managed by Fidelity.
